What a topographic survey shows

A topographic survey maps the elevations, contours and natural and man-made features of a site — grades, structures, utilities, trees and drainage — giving architects and engineers the data they need to design accurately and secure permits.

Carol Stream & DuPage County specifics

Carol Stream has a population near 40,000 and reaches across the Bloomingdale, Milton and Wayne townships in DuPage County. The county seat is Wheaton, and deeds are recorded through the DuPage County Recorder of Deeds. The West Branch DuPage River and its tributaries define floodplain concerns on several parcels around the village. For additions, detention work and site redevelopment, a topo reveals the true fall of the land so drainage plans route runoff to an approved outfall.

Site and building design depend on accurate elevations, so a topo is typically the first step before an engineer draws grading, drainage or foundation plans.

Contour lines, spot elevations, existing improvements, visible utilities, trees and surface drainage patterns are all documented to scale.

Not on its own; boundary information comes from a boundary survey, and projects near setbacks usually combine the two.
